About Erwin Ilegems

Erwin Ilegems is a scholar working on Surgery, Molecular Biology, Genetics,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ism and Nutrition and Dietetics, having authored 28 papers that have together received 1.5k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Pancreatic function and diabetes (13 papers), Diabetes and associated disorders (10 papers), Diabetes Management and Research (7 papers), Biochemical Analysis and Sensing Techniques (4 papers), Olfactory and Sensory Function Studies (3 papers), Ion channel regulation and function (3 papers), RNA and protein synthesis mechanisms (3 papers) and Nicotinic Acetylcholine Receptors Study (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Sensory Systems (372 cit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(362 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(680 citations),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(334 citations) and Surgery (378 citations). Erwin Ilegems has collaborated with scholars based in Sweden, United States and Switzerland. Frequent co-authors include Robert F. Margolskee, Zaza Kokrashvili, Yuzo Ninomiya, B Mosinger, Soraya P. Shirazi‐Beechey, Jane Dyer, Émeline L. Maillet, Kristian Daly, Per‐Olof Berggren and Horst Pick. Their work appears in journals such as Scientific Reports,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ences, Nucleic Acids Research, Journal of the American Chemical Society and Neuroscience.
